Engine Oil for the 2004 Toyota Kluger: Essential for Smooth Running and Longevity

The 2004 Toyota Kluger is a reliable mid-size SUV that has captured the attention of many drivers in Australia thanks to its solid build and versatile performance. When it comes to maintaining its engine, one of the most important components is engine oil. This vehicle definitely requires engine oil to operate efficiently, and understanding the role of engine oil and keeping up with regular oil changes is crucial for any Kluger owner.

Engine oil might seem like just a simple product, but it plays a very important role in the health and performance of the 2004 Toyota Kluger's engine. Its primary purpose is to lubricate all the moving parts inside the engine, such as pistons, cams, and bearings. Without proper lubrication, these metal parts would grind against each other, causing friction, wear, and ultimately, engine damage. So, engine oil acts as a protective barrier reducing wear and extending the life of the engine.

Beyond lubrication, engine oil also helps to keep the engine clean. As the engine runs, dirt, combustion byproducts, and metal particles enter the oil. Good quality engine oil has detergents and additives that trap and suspend these contaminants, preventing sludge and deposit build-up. This keeps the internal engine components cleaner and working at their best.

Another critical role engine oil plays in the 2004 Toyota Kluger is cooling. As the engine operates, it generates a lot of heat not only from combustion but also from the friction of moving parts. While the cooling system handles most of the heat, the engine oil aids by carrying heat away from parts and spreading it throughout the engine where it can dissipate more evenly.

Then there is the task of sealing. Engine oil also helps improve the seal between piston rings and cylinder walls. This sealing prevents loss of compression and helps the engine maintain optimal power and efficiency. Lastly, engine oil provides a layer of corrosion protection, ensuring the engine components resist moisture and acids formed during combustion.

So, considering all these vital roles, the 2004 Toyota Kluger's engine absolutely needs engine oil to function correctly. Toyota recommends changing the engine oil and oil filter at regular intervals to keep the engine in top shape. Typically, for a vehicle like the 2004 Kluger, this maintenance should be done every 10,000 to 15,000 kilometres or every 12 months, whichever comes first. However, if the vehicle is used under severe driving conditions such as frequent short trips, towing, or dusty environments, more frequent oil changes are advisable.

When it comes to choosing the right oil, the 2004 Toyota Kluger usually requires an engine oil that meets certain viscosity grades and specifications. Many owners find that SAE 5W-30 or 10W-30 oils with API certification services like SN or later provide the best balance of performance and protection. Using oils that do not meet these specifications can compromise engine performance and potentially void warranties if applicable.

Replacing your oil is one of the simplest yet most important maintenance tasks. During an oil change, not only is the old contaminated oil drained and replaced, but a new oil filter is also fitted. This filter ensures that the fresh oil circulating in the engine remains clean by trapping dirt and metal particles that could damage the engine over time.

For those who like to do things themselves, changing the engine oil on a 2004 Toyota Kluger is pretty straightforward with a few basic tools. However, many people opt to have this done at a trusted service centre or dealer, especially given the importance of using the right oil grade and maintining service records. Regular oil changes keep the engine running smoothly, improve fuel economy, reduce emissions, and prevent costly repairs down the line.

Ignoring engine oil maintenance can lead to thickened or burnt oil, sludge build-up, overheating, and eventually engine failure. The cost and hassle of a rebuilt or replaced engine far outweigh the reasonable expense of regular oil and filter changes. Plus, regular oil checks and top-ups between services can help spot leaks or issues early.

Overall, engine oil in the 2004 Toyota Kluger is a non-negotiable part of keeping the vehicle reliable and running efficiently. Treating the engine to fresh, clean oil at the right intervals keeps the Kluger ready for all sorts of Australian road adventures, whether that's weekend family trips or daily commuting. Staying on top of oil maintenance is one of the best ways to protect your investment and enjoy many kilometres of trouble-free driving.
